At the regular press conference held by the Ministry of Commerce on August 22, the spokesperson of the Ministry of Commerce, He Yadong, stated that efforts will be made to deepen regional economic integration, accelerate the negotiation of the China ASEAN Free Trade Area 3.0 version, and continue to release the benefits of the Regional Comprehensive Economic Partnership (RCEP), making greater contributions to regional development and prosperity.
"At present, the momentum of the world economic recovery is unstable, and the economic growth of all countries is facing considerable pressure. The need to accelerate the negotiation process of the China ASEAN Free Trade Area 3.0 is highlighted." Liang Haiming, president of the "the Belt and Road" Institute of Hainan University, told the Securities Daily that in the face of many uncertainties in the global economy, the upgraded China ASEAN Free Trade Area will better respond to the challenges brought by trade protectionism and geopolitical fluctuations by strengthening regional cooperation, and improve regional economic resilience.
Liang Haiming analyzed that the 3.0 version of the negotiations aims to further reduce tariffs and non-tariff barriers between China and ASEAN countries, promote trade and investment growth, strengthen industrial and supply chain connectivity, further expand cooperation areas, and inject more certainty and positive energy into peace, stability, and lasting prosperity in the Asia Pacific region.
The China ASEAN Free Trade Area 3.0 negotiations were launched in November 2022 and have now completed seven rounds of negotiations. The reporter found that each round of negotiations covers a wide range of topics, including but not limited to digital economy, green economy, trade in goods, investment, economic and technological cooperation, sanitary and phytosanitary measures, competition and consumer protection, small and medium-sized enterprises, legal and institutional affairs, standard technical regulations and conformity assessment procedures.
Looking back, China and ASEAN have achieved fruitful results in the above-mentioned areas of cooperation. Taking goods trade as an example, data recently released by the General Administration of Customs shows that in the first seven months, ASEAN became China's largest trading partner, with a total trade value of 3.92 trillion yuan, an increase of 10.5%, accounting for 15.8% of China's total foreign trade value. Among them, exports to ASEAN amounted to 2.36 trillion yuan, an increase of 13.7%; Imports from ASEAN amounted to 1.56 trillion yuan, an increase of 5.9%; The trade surplus with ASEAN reached 793.55 billion yuan, an increase of 33.2%.
Song Siyuan, Associate Researcher at the Institute of International Trade and Economic Cooperation of the Ministry of Commerce, told Securities Daily reporters that for China ASEAN cooperation, especially economic cooperation, the 3.0 version of the negotiations has both the attributes of "icing on the cake" and "innovation and change seeking". Once the negotiations are completed, the latest version of the China ASEAN Free Trade Area will bring more vitality to both sides in traditional areas of cooperation, as well as create better conditions for both sides to cooperate in cutting-edge fields and actively develop new paths. For example, the economic and trade cooperation between China and ASEAN is becoming increasingly close, but the participation of small and medium-sized enterprises in it is relatively low. Once the latest version of the China ASEAN Free Trade Area is implemented, small and medium-sized enterprises from both sides are likely to receive more support from it.
Since its full completion in January 2010, the China ASEAN Free Trade Area has brought fruitful results to bilateral economic and trade cooperation. Nowadays, China and ASEAN are striving to weave a closer network of common interests and elevate the integration of interests to a new level. Several interviewed experts stated that China and ASEAN are important partners and jointly create development opportunities. Promoting the upgrading of the free trade zone is not only beneficial for regional economic recovery and growth, but also enhances the overall competitiveness of both sides' industrial chains and promotes deep integration of supply chains.
After the negotiations are completed, the latest version of the China ASEAN Free Trade Area will bring new vitality to China's cross-border e-commerce, new energy vehicles, artificial intelligence, remote healthcare, smart cities and other fields or industries. With Chinese car companies strengthening their localization production and sales layout of new energy vehicles in ASEAN countries, the industrial chain supply chain connection between China and ASEAN in the field of new energy vehicles is increasingly deepening. It is expected that the upgraded China ASEAN Free Trade Area will better help China's new energy vehicle industry ecosystem 'go global', "said Lyu Yue, a professor at the National Institute of Opening up at the University of International Business and Economics, to a reporter from Securities Daily.
The dividends of the upgraded free trade zone will ultimately be transmitted to domestic enterprises and consumers. Speaking of this, Lyu Yue analyzed that in order to better seize the upcoming foreign trade opportunities, it is recommended that Chinese import and export enterprises do the following work: firstly, actively cooperate with cross-border e-commerce platforms to open up new trade channels and markets; Secondly, accelerate the pace of digital transformation; The third is to enhance risk prevention and control capabilities and cross-border business capabilities, and avoid trade frictions through compliant operations; The fourth is to understand and fully utilize a series of policy achievements in China ASEAN economic and trade cooperation, effectively avoiding risks.
